摘要:The Fe(OH)3 precursor was prepared by solid -state reaction with Fe(NO3)3·9H2O, NaOH and disethylene glycol at low heating temperature(25℃). Synthesis of iron oxide (γ-Fe2O3) nanoparticle was achieved by thermal decomposition of Fe(OH)3·xH2O precursor. The nanoparticle was characterized by TG-DTA,X-ray diffraction, TEM etc. The results showed that the nanoparticle was composed of γ-Fe2O3 and was a better absorber for electromagnetic wave within the low frequency band.
